about summary refs log tree commit diff
diff options
context:
space:
mode:
authorash lea <example@thisismyactual.email>2021-02-03 20:17:56 +0000
committerLuigi Sartor Piucco <luigipiucco@gmail.com>2021-02-22 14:35:44 -0300
commitcd29b6ff97e6bf95e537ed425fce8f0b2a92a493 (patch)
tree4d80aef588dcf547c9fa1fa05db0bfa49bd30dcc
parentd5cbb650e18728eaf6fe5004ae8d591feac13435 (diff)
steam: add mesa dependencies for pressure-vessel
-rw-r--r--pkgs/games/steam/fhsenv.nix13
1 files changed, 13 insertions, 0 deletions
diff --git a/pkgs/games/steam/fhsenv.nix b/pkgs/games/steam/fhsenv.nix
index 924714d802a96..04afd486c602b 100644
--- a/pkgs/games/steam/fhsenv.nix
+++ b/pkgs/games/steam/fhsenv.nix
@@ -134,6 +134,19 @@ in buildFHSUserEnv rec {
     libuuid
     libbsd
     alsaLib
+
+    # needed by getcap for vr startup
+    libcap
+
+    # dependencies for mesa drivers, needed inside pressure-vessel
+    expat
+    wayland
+    xlibs.libxcb
+    xlibs.libXdamage
+    xlibs.libxshmfence
+    xlibs.libXxf86vm
+    llvm_11.lib
+    libelf
   ] ++ (if (!nativeOnly) then [
     (steamPackages.steam-runtime-wrapped.override {
       inherit runtimeOnly;